Pharmaceutical Grade Ferrous Fumarate: Benefits, Uses, and Safety
Pharmaceutical grade ferrous fumarate is a high-quality iron supplement widely used to treat and prevent iron deficiency anemia. This form of iron is highly bioavailable, ensuring efficient absorption in the body. In this article, we explore its benefits, uses, and safety guidelines.
What is Pharmaceutical Grade Ferrous Fumarate?
Ferrous fumarate is an iron salt containing a high concentration of elemental iron (approximately 33%). Pharmaceutical grade means it meets strict purity and quality standards, making it safe for medicinal use. Unlike lower-grade supplements, pharmaceutical-grade ferrous fumarate ensures optimal efficacy with minimal impurities.
Key Benefits
1. Effective for Iron Deficiency Anemia – Helps restore healthy hemoglobin levels, improving energy and reducing fatigue.
2. High Bioavailability – Better absorbed than other iron forms, such as ferrous sulfate or ferrous gluconate.
3. Supports Cognitive and Immune Function – Adequate iron levels are crucial for brain function and immune health.
4. Pregnancy & Menstrual Health – Often prescribed for pregnant women and those with heavy menstrual bleeding.
Common Uses
– Treating iron deficiency anemia
– Supporting prenatal health
– Enhancing athletic performance in iron-deficient individuals
– Managing chronic conditions that cause blood loss (e.g., ulcers, gastrointestinal disorders)
Safety & Side Effects
While generally safe, ferrous fumarate may cause mild side effects like constipation, nausea, or stomach upset. To improve absorption:
– Take with vitamin C (e.g., orange juice)
– Avoid calcium-rich foods or antacids within 2 hours of consumption
– Follow dosage recommendations to prevent iron overload
